Eberhart Surname
Approximately 10,682 people bear this surname
Eberhart Surname Definition:
(German) Descendant of Eberhard (boar, strong).

Eberhart Last Name Facts
Where Does The Last Name Eberhart Come From? nationality or country of origin
The surname Eberhart (Georgian: ებერჰარტ) occurs in The United States more than any other country/territory. It can also appear as a variant: Éberhart. Click here for other possible spellings of Eberhart.
How Common Is The Last Name Eberhart? popularity and diffusion
It is the 48,300th most commonly used last name at a global level It is held by approximately 1 in 682,227 people. The last name Eberhart occ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 62 percent of Eberhart live; 58 percent live in North America and 58 percent live in Anglo-North America. It is also the 446,783rd most widely held first name in the world, borne by 377 people.
This surname is most frequently used in The United States, where it is held by 7,096 people, or 1 in 51,079. In The United States it is primarily found in: Georgia, where 15 percent are found, Texas, where 6 percent are found and Ohio, where 5 percent are found. Aside from The United States it occurs in 38 countries. It is also common in Germany, where 12 percent are found and Austria, where 7 percent are found.
Eberhart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The occurrence of Eberhart has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Eberhart last name grew 389 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it grew 500 percent between 1881 and 2014.
